The thermodynamic cycle of an endothermic hydrocarbon fuel cooled scramjet is a chemical recuperation cycle. An experimental system is built, and a series of comparisons are made at different fuel cooling conditions to investigate the influence of different factors on the chemical recuperation process of endothermic reaction of hydrocarbon fuel and the law governing the chemical recuperation process. Experimental results indicate that the recuperation process of endothermic hydrocarbon fuel consists of chemical and physical recuperation processes. The effectiveness of physical and chemical recuperations can be improved by increasing fuel heating temperature. And the effectiveness of chemical recuperation can also be influenced by the residence time of fuel in the chemical reactor. The low fuel flow rate and high working pressure of fuel can help the improvement of the effectiveness of chemical recuperation, the total effectiveness of recuperation of endothermic hydrocarbon fuel can go up by 10%.
